An iron lung is a type of negative pressure ventilator (NPV), a mechanical respirator which encloses most of a person's body, and varies the air pressure in the enclosed space, to stimulate breathing. It assists breathing when muscle control is lost, or the work of breathing exceeds the person's ability. WebJan 27, 2024 · The iron lung mimics how the body's diaphragm and chest muscles move air into and out of the lungs. The person lies on a bed with their head outside the tank and their body inside. Shifting a diaphragm at one end of the tank may adjust the pressure inside the container to values above and below atmospheric pressure.
